A trusted hacker, typically described as an ethical hacker, is a cybersecurity professional who uses their abilities to help companies recognize vulnerabilities instead of exploit them. These people examine security systems through penetration screening, vulnerability evaluations, and penetration testing. Their goal is to strengthen defenses against destructive hackers, safeguard sensitive details, and guarantee compliance with industry guidelines.
Advantages of Hiring a Trusted Hacker
Working with a trusted hacker features various advantages, including:
1. Proactive Security Measures
Trusted hackers focus on preventive measures, recognizing and fixing vulnerabilities before they can be made use of. They imitate prospective attacks, offering companies with the opportunity to strengthen their defenses.
2. Compliance with Regulations
Cybersecurity regulations such as GDPR, HIPAA, and PCI DSS need companies to carry out adequate security procedures. A trusted hacker can help recognize gaps in compliance and ensure your systems meet regulatory requirements.
3. Enhanced Reputation
Showing a dedication to cybersecurity can enhance a company's track record amongst customers and stakeholders. Organizations that focus on security develop trust and self-confidence with their customers.
4. Danger Assessment and Management
A trusted hacker uses a detailed danger evaluation that examines possible dangers, helping companies prioritize their security financial investments effectively.
5. Affordable Solutions
By recognizing prospective vulnerabilities early, companies can prevent pricey information breaches, regulative fines, and reputational damage.

For how long Does It Take to Conduct a Security Assessment?
The period of a security evaluation depends on the scope and complexity of the network or system. Usually, assessments can take anywhere from a week to numerous months.
Will Hiring a Trusted Hacker Guarantee Our Security?
No cybersecurity service can use a 100% assurance. However, working with a trusted hacker substantially boosts your company's security posture and reduces the threat of breaches.
